What does the path from architecture student to practicing professional really look like? The Architecture Career Reflection Spotlight brings together a dynamic panel of practitioners representing a range of career paths—from sole practitioner to large firm leadership, public sector, federal work, and urban design—to share candid insights on how they got started and how their careers have evolved over time. Moderated by a Virginia Tech student leader, this conversation is designed to bridge the gap between academic experience and professional reality.

Panelists will reflect on the pivotal decisions that shaped their early careers: how they approached their first job search, what factors influenced where they chose to work, and how their interests and opportunities shifted along the way. Through personal stories and practical advice, attendees will gain a clearer understanding of the diverse trajectories available within the profession and the many ways to build a meaningful and adaptable career in architecture.

This session is ideal for current architecture students seeking guidance, perspective, and confidence as they begin to navigate their own professional journeys.

Learning Objectives

  1. Identify strategies for securing a first position in architecture, including effective approaches to job searching, networking, and evaluating opportunities.
  2. Compare different career paths within the profession, including small practice, large firms, public sector, federal work, and urban design, to better understand their unique opportunities and challenges.
  3. Evaluate factors that influence early career decisions, such as firm culture, project types, mentorship opportunities, and long-term growth potential.
  4. Recognize how architecture careers evolve over time, including shifts in roles, responsibilities, and areas of focus, to better anticipate and adapt to change within the profession.
